Watch Top Rachel Lindsay Movies Free HD Online on BFlix Alternatives

Rachel Lindsay

Watch free Devil On My Doorstep movies online - BFlix Alternatives

Devil On My Doorstep

HD 2023 88m

Watch Top Rachel Lindsay Movies Free Full HD BFlix